After Delhi, schools in Ahmedabad receive bomb threat email | Ahmedabad News - Times of India

AHMEDABAD: Several

schools

in Ahmedabad, including Asia school in Gurukul, Anand Niketan in Thaltej, DPS Bopal, HBK school in Memnagar, Zebar school in Thaltej, Cosmos Castle International school on SG road, and two Kendriya Vidyalayas in Chandkheda and Shahibaug cantonment, were sent a threatening

email

on Monday.

Ahmedabad city's police commissioner, GS Malik, informed TOI of the incident.

The email, sent from a Russian server, contained Arabic words and a message threatening to bomb the schools.

The police commissioner stated that the email was being investigated for its authenticity. The threat emerged just a day before Gujarat's polling for all 26 seats, including those in Ahmedabad. The sender of the email identified themselves as Tauheed Warrior and warned of attacks by "Istishhadi" across the city. The message expressed an intent to establish Sharia law in Gujarat and threatened violence against those who resisted.

In response to the threat, specialized teams, including the Bomb Detection and Disposal Squad (BDDS), the city crime branch, and the Special Operations Group (SOG), have been mobilized to ensure the safety of the schools and to investigate the matter thoroughly.

This incident follows a recent pattern of threats, as approximately 150 schools in Delhi received similar

bomb threat

emails last week. The authorities are taking all necessary precautions to protect the students and staff of the schools and to prevent any potential harm. The investigation is ongoing, and efforts are being made to trace the source of the email and to decode the message. The police are treating the situation with utmost seriousness to maintain public safety and order.
